Toyota has announced that it sold 61 versions of the 2013 Toyota Rav4 EV last month - that leaves only 2,139 to go until they reach their target of 2200 Rav4 Electric vehicles.

Some news outlets are reporting that 61 Rav4 EVs is higher than when the the Nissan Leaf debuted (that sold 19 units) and even the Tesla Model S debut (that sold 10 units), although both of those electric vehicles had plenty of people lined up ready to by, and really just lacked the supply.
